The first polyfluoroarylation of unactivated alkyl halides RX (R = n-nonyl, cyclohexyl, adamantan-1-yl, 1-[(thiophen-2-yl)carbonyl]piperidin-4-yl, etc.; X = I, Br) e.g., I via halogen-atom-transfer process was described. This method converts primary, secondary, and tertiary alkyl halides into the resp. polyfluoroaryl compounds e.g., 3-(perfluorophenyl)butyl 4-methoxybenzoate in good yields in the presence of amide, carbamate, ester, aromatic and sulfonamide moieties including derivatives of complex bioactive mols. Mechanistic work revealed that this transformation proceeds through an alkyl radical generated after a halogen-atom-transfer.
